Royal London Asset Management Property and development partner Graftongate reveal plans for £140m industrial/logistics scheme in Fareham
Royal London Asset Management Property, together with Development Manager Graftongate, has submitted plans for the development of Fareham Distribution Park, a premier industrial/logistics scheme in Hampshire.
The proposed development will deliver four high-quality units on a 24-acre site, ranging in size from 94,148 sq ft to 199,496 sq ft, designed to meet BREEAM Outstanding.
The scheme has an estimated GDV of £140 million and is available for pre-let, with the flexibility to accommodate a single unit of up to 550,000 sq ft, catering to large-scale occupiers.
Units will be available in Q1 2028, following Eaton Corporation’s move to its new 176,000 sq ft aerospace facility at Daedalus, which is also being delivered by Royal London Asset Management Property and Graftongate.
Formerly known as Abbey Works, Fareham Distribution Park was acquired by Royal London Asset Management Property in 2024, in line with its strategy of delivering high-quality, sustainable industrial space in established core markets.

Strategically located just 1.1 miles from Junction 9 of the M27, Fareham Distribution Park is ideally positioned within a thriving commercial hub that hosts a diverse mix of logistics, manufacturing, and high-tech businesses.
The site benefits from excellent connectivity to the M27 and M3, Southampton Port, and key national and international distribution networks, offering immediate access to suppliers, customers, and skilled talent.
